The Artemis program was launched in 2019 with the goal of sending the first woman and the next man to the lunar surface by 2025. The program is a critical step towards establishing a sustainable human presence on the Moon and eventually sending humans to Mars. However, the development of the Space Launch System (SLS) rocket and the Orion spacecraft, two critical components of the program, has been plagued by technical issues and funding constraints.
The SLS rocket, which is being developed by Boeing, has faced significant delays and cost overruns. The rocket’s core stage, which is the main structural component of the rocket, has experienced several technical issues, including a faulty engine controller and a faulty fuel tank. These issues have resulted in a significant delay in the rocket’s development, which has, in turn, impacted the overall timeline of the Artemis program.
The Orion spacecraft, which is being developed by Lockheed Martin, has also faced technical issues. The spacecraft’s heat shield, which is designed to protect the spacecraft from the intense heat generated during re-entry into Earth’s atmosphere, has experienced several problems, including a faulty design and manufacturing issues. These issues have resulted in a delay in the spacecraft’s development, which has further impacted the overall timeline of the Artemis program.
In addition to the technical issues, the Artemis program has also faced funding constraints. The program’s budget has been reduced several times, which has resulted in a significant reduction in the program’s scope and timeline. The funding constraints have also impacted the development of the SLS rocket and the Orion spacecraft, which has further delayed the program.
